Dozo Ya food truck just got a super cool brick and mortar, it's in the style of a Japanese convenience store! So, it has some snacks, drinks and ready made food(made fresh that day) alongside made to order onigiri (rice ball with filling).
I went twice this week, the first time I got the egg salad sando from the ready made shelf. The last time I had decent Japanese egg salad was at the airport in Japan... This blew me away! It was SO good, the milk bread was so perfectly soft and fluffy and the egg salad was seasoned AMAZINGLY.
I just went again today to try the onigiri. I am *extremely* picky about my onigiri after being spoiled by a trip to Japan. I haven't found any in this city that does it right except Sunrise once in a blue moon. I got 2 kombu (seasoned kelp) and my husband got 1 chicken and 1 spicy salmon belly.
IT WAS PERFECT!! The rice was so fluffy and the filling was done in a way that made it so the last few bites still had filling, someone I've had problems with when I make it myself. My kombu was delicious and of course much better than the seasoned help packages you can get at sunrise.
They also have a nice selection of drinks. I have a type of tea I like and they have it for 2.75! I am a very frugal person but the prices at Dozo are AWESOME. I can see myself becoming a regular there for sure.
This is your sign to go and check it out! You won't regret an onigiri and a bag of spicy chips!
it's at 150 Shelton McMurphey Blvd, in the front of the building.

Did some reading up on Freedom 250 (the logo printed on these banners). Apparently, the original 250th celebration was called America250, which was “a bipartisan commission created by Congress in 2016 to honor America’s semiquincentennial…”
In 2025, Trump created his own, separate commission by the name Freedom 250.
Here are some interesting findings about Freedom 250:
- A report issued by Democrats allege that Freedom 250 has become a "hotbed of corruption and self-enrichment" that is exploiting National Park Foundation's charity status to avoid scrutiny and operate outside the requirements set by Congress for semiquincentennial events. The report alleges that the Trump administration has pressured donors to give money to Freedom 250, steered donors away from America250, and sought to exploit confusion about the two organizations. According to the report, some donors who intended to give money to America250 were given bank information for Freedom 250 to funnel their money toward Trump's preferred entity.
- Over the last year, the Department of the Interior funneled at least $68.3 million of taxpayer money to the National Park Foundation, which Freedom 250 is a subsidiary of.
- Freedom 250 has been soliciting donations from corporate sponsors that directly do business with the Trump administration, including Palantir, Boeing, Lockheed Martin and United Health Group.
- According to a sponsorship package described to ABC News, Freedom 250 offers tiered levels of participation ranging from $500,000 to over $10 million. The benefits include VIP event access, branding and speaking opportunities at the July Fourth celebration in Washington, D.C., and invitations to a private reception hosted by President Donald Trump.
- Freedom 250 has mobile “Freedom Truck” museums that have been accused of sanitizing history and centering Christian faith.
- Artists have dropped out of Freedom 250-backed events, citing its “misleading” partisan nature. Young MC, Bret Michaels and Martina McBride publicly withdrew from the “Freedom 250” concert series in Washington, D.C., for example.
